Documented Power Quality Events
Classification of power quality disturbances according to IEEE Std 1159-2019 (IEEE, 2019) and EN 50160 standards (CENELEC, 2010).
Date | Event Type | Duration | Magnitude | Classification | Standard Reference |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
2025-01-15 14:32 | Voltage Sag | 0.3s | 211.1V (-8.2%) | Type B (Momentary) | IEEE 1159-2019 §3.2.1 |
2024-12-28 09:15 | Frequency Variation | 1.2s | 59.7 Hz | Within Tolerance | Grid Code Art. 3.2.4 |
2024-11-10 16:45 | Voltage Swell | 0.1s | 257.6V (+12%) | Type A (Instantaneous) | IEC 61000-4-30 §5.4 |
2024-09-22 11:20 | Harmonic Distortion | 4.5h | THD 5.2% | Exceeds Limit | IEEE 519-2014 Table 2 |

Data Collection & Validation
Primary Data Sources:
- Digital power quality analyzers (Fluke 435-II) with ±0.1% voltage accuracy
- SCADA system data from NGCP control centers
- Satellite imagery analysis (10m resolution) for infrastructure assessment
- Smart meter readings at 15-minute intervals (IEC 62056 compliant)
Quality Assurance:
- Data validation using Grubbs’ test for outlier detection (α = 0.05)
- Cross-verification with multiple measurement points
- Calibration certificates traceable to national standards
- Peer review by certified Professional Electrical Engineers (PEE)
